Enlarge the Frame šŸ‘€

The technique of the witness is to merely sit with the fear and be aware of it before it becomes so consuming that thereā€™s no space left. The image I usually use is that of a picture frame and a painting of a gray cloud against a blue sky. But the picture frame is a little too small. So you bend the canvas around to frame it. But in doing so you lost all the blue sky. So you end up with just a framed gray cloud. It fills the entire frame.

So when you say, 'Iā€™m afraid,' or, 'Iā€™m depressed,' if you enlarged the frame so that just a little blue space shows, you would say, ā€˜ah, a cloud.ā€™ That is what the witness is. The witness is that tiny little blue over in the corner that leads you to say, ā€˜ah, fear.ā€™

- Ram Dass
